mirror of
https://github.com/actions/runner-images.git
synced 2025-12-10 19:16:48 +00:00
* [macOS] Refactor the rest of the scripts * Return quotes to config tccdb script * Return quotes to config tccdb script * Revert some changes in ruby scripts * Revert some changes in ruby scripts * Revert some changes chrome script * check errors * check errors 01 * find errors in common-utils * find errors in edge install * find errors in edge install --------- Co-authored-by: Alexey Ayupov <“alexey.ayupov@akvelon.com”>
22 lines
622 B
Bash
22 lines
622 B
Bash
#!/bin/bash -e -o pipefail
|
|
################################################################################
|
|
## File: install-gcc.sh
|
|
## Desc: Install GCC
|
|
################################################################################
|
|
|
|
source ~/utils/utils.sh
|
|
|
|
gccVersions=$(get_toolset_value '.gcc.versions | .[]')
|
|
|
|
for gccVersion in $gccVersions; do
|
|
brew_smart_install "gcc@${gccVersion}"
|
|
done
|
|
|
|
# Delete default gfortran link if it exists https://github.com/actions/runner-images/issues/1280
|
|
gfortranPath=$(which gfortran) || true
|
|
if [[ $gfortranPath ]]; then
|
|
rm $gfortranPath
|
|
fi
|
|
|
|
invoke_tests "Common" "GCC"
|